I applied through an employee referral. The process took 2 months. I interviewed at Salesforce in Apr 2018
Interview
My interview process for the Lead Solutions Engineer position was really a amazing experience. Now it did take about two months from beginning to end so prepare to be patient. I had 4 phone interviews and was selected for the final round. The final round was the real deal. They provided me with a use case and a mentor (existing SF Solution Engineer) to help me put together a demo/presentation. I had to role play a discovery call and then present in person to a panel. That was really fun I will be honest but then again I love presenting. I am still amazed at the level of support I received during the process. The recruiter kept me in the loop from beginning to end. I was informed of my offer 24 hours after the final presentation.

I applied through an employee referral. The process took 4 weeks. I interviewed at Salesforce (Herndon, VA) in Apr 2018
Interview
Internal referral led to a phone screen with a member of the recruiting staff. The recruiter set up 4 phone interviews with various members of the team (a peer, hiring manager, internal customers, and a director). This led to a provided case study and date to deliver a presentation and demo (industry standard for the position) followed by a panel interview. Verbal offer and next steps followed quickly after (1-3 days). This process was an excellent experience with a focus on transparency and fit.
